MD5 has performed a significant role in safe communication programs, Inspite of its vulnerabilities. Recognizing the related terms can help you understand how MD5 capabilities and its position during the broader industry of cryptographic algorithms.
Together with our M0 enter, we also will need our output from the final move, ffffffff. The box suggests that we have to execute modular addition with the two of those numbers, just like during the past part.
By means of Cyberly, he gives totally free academic assets to empower folks With all the information needed to overcome cyber threats and navigate the complexities from the electronic earth, reflecting his unwavering motivation to liberty and human rights.
Regardless of its vulnerabilities, MD5 even now offers quite a few Gains. It is simple to put into practice and computationally effective, which makes it suited to applications in which speed is important.
MD5 operates by breaking apart the enter facts into blocks, and then iterating over Every block to apply a series of mathematical operations to create an output that is exclusive for that block. These outputs are then merged and further more processed to produce the final digest.
Would you surprise ways to make a MD5 file checksum? You're at the most beneficial area, in this article, I’ll teach you 7 solutions To do that, this means you’ll automatically come across a single that works for yourself. As being a normal rule, the MD5 checksum for any file can be created with a command line or 3rd-occasion…
MD5 vs SHA-256 MD5 vs SHA-256 Welcome to our comprehensive guidebook on MD5 vs SHA-256, where by we dive deep into the planet of cryptographic hashing algorithms! In the following paragraphs, you can learn about The real key variations among MD5 and SHA-256, two commonly made use of hashing methods that Perform a vital purpose in data integrity and security.
Chaining: Just about every 512-little bit block is processed sequentially, With all the output of each block affecting another.
Use Conditions: When equally algorithms can be utilized for information integrity checks, SHA-256 is more suitable for applications necessitating large security, which include banking and copyright.
Isolate or Substitute: If at all possible, isolate legacy programs within the broader community to attenuate publicity. Plan for the gradual replacement or improve of these techniques with more secure authentication strategies.
Whenever we place “They are deterministic” into an MD5 hash functionality, the first thing that happens is that it's transformed to binary.
Within this context, MD5 generates a fixed-size hash benefit or checksum from the info, which may be in comparison having a previously saved hash benefit making sure that the information has not been tampered with throughout transmission or storage.
Now it’s time and energy to duplicate and insert this benefit into “Number a value” more info discipline. Variety 100000000 into “Range b benefit” and alter the formula to mod (a,b). This should Offer you an answer of:
MD5 is vulnerable to collision assaults, in which two different inputs make the identical hash, and pre-image assaults, where by an attacker can reverse the hash to search out the initial input.